Newcastle Women charged by FA with six illegal approaches to Sunderland players
Case to be heard by independent regulatory commission Langley’s sacking by Newcastle unrelated to charges Newcastle United Women have been charged with misconduct by the Football Association after allegedly making illegal approaches to six junior players contracted to their second-tier rivals, (…)
